Output 61f62ac8d7e3238de03b855043944e299403485a6de39a5a0d2c96f525935db8:0

value
4511664
script pubkey
OP_0 OP_PUSHBYTES_20 d5c015fa36ef00b15e9de25d3057314f127872be
address
bc1q6hqpt73kauqtzh5aufwnq4e3fuf8su47cwg23a
transaction
61f62ac8d7e3238de03b855043944e299403485a6de39a5a0d2c96f525935db8
spent
true